IT’S TOO LATE….Enticing chiefs now won’t save UPND – Dr Zumani Zimba

[Zambian Observer - Zambia] - 3/09/2025
IT’S TOO LATE – Dr Zimba Enticing chiefs now won’t save UPND – stakeholders By Thandizo Banda PRESIDENT Hakainde Hichilema’s intention to increase allowances for chiefs and their retainers in next year’s national budget are a good political statement but it has come too late, say some (…)
